Pre-apprenticeship is a program or set of services designed to prepare individuals to enter and succeed in a Registered Apprenticeship program. A pre-apprenticeship program, by definition, has a documented partnership with at least one Registered Apprenticeship program. Preapprenticeships help individuals meet the entry requirements for apprenticeship programs and ensure they are prepared to be successful in their apprenticeship. Union Affiliations and Job Opportunities Plumbers and Steamfitters Fox Cities Area - Local 400 - ********************* Western Wis Area - Local 434 - ************************** Service Technicians Field Steamfitters (system installations) Shop Fabricators (large fabrications - piping, pressure vessels) Plumbers (commercial and industrial, not residential) Sheet Metal Local 18 (******************** Field Sheet Metal (system installations) Shop Fabricators (small and large fabrications, ductwork, etc.) Apprenticeships: Individual is hired as a pre-apprentice for a 1-2 year timeframe to assess their mechanical aptitude and work ethic. If they are interested in pursuing the trades and meet our criteria, they would be indentured into a 5 year apprenticeship program through the State of Wisconsin. Candidates are required to take and pass an Accuplacer test at local technical college for reading and math in order to be eligible. They will also need a high school diploma and transcript. All apprenticeship programs have a great deal of math involved. If someone has struggled with math throughout their previous education (high school or college), they will probably struggle with this through their apprenticeship. During their apprenticeship, employees go to school during a normal school year (September to May). Plumbers and Steamfitter apprentices go for a full day every other week for a span of 4 years. Local 18 apprentices go for a full day every week for a span of 2 years. Apprentices are paid their wages for the days they spend in class. They are then able to bring back what they learn and apply it in their work environment. There are also night classes that are required throughout the 5 year program such as OSHA 30 hour, etc. The classes for night school are often paid for by the union, but the employee is not paid wages for any night classes. For Local 18, the night school classes are only paid for by the union if the student has 100% attendance. During the apprenticeship, there is also a work hour requirement for on-the-job training and experience. Apprentices usually do not have trouble meeting this requirement since they're typically working at Bassett throughout the full apprenticeship. How much does a journeyman lineman earn in Appleton, WI?

The average journeyman lineman in Appleton, WI earns between $68,000 and $130,000 annually. This compares to the national average journeyman lineman range of $52,000 to $114,000.
